Giving back to the neighborhood

Mayor Michael A. Nutter launched Philadelphia’s 2011 Volunteer Impact Challenge Jan. 22 at the Free Library of Philadelphia’s Central Branch. The Challenge coincides with the launch of www.SERVEPhiladelphia.com to encourage Philadelphians to get involved in sustainability, and public health and education for their community. The launch outlined the administration’s top 10 volunteer priorities for 2011.

“There is nothing more powerful than the time, energy and expertise of those extraordinary citizens who choose to serve in their community. I’m asking Philadelphians to work together and contribute their considerable talent and creativity as we collectively address the most challenging issues of our time,” Nutter said.
